Abstract
The main drawback of Capacitive Threshold Logic (CTL) gates relates to the threshold valid programming. Because each gate may require a different reference voltage to set its threshold it is practically impossible to use this approach to build circuits with more than a couple of gates. In this paper we propose a new scheme, the Capacitor Programmable CTL (CP-CTL), which alleviate the CTL gate programming issue. The CP-CTL implementation of a 32-bit adder as also presented
